What will you do
Provides information & process requests that do not required in-depth knowledge of applicable federal/state laws rules policies procedures or legal interpretations to respond to inquires request &/or complaints from customers corresponds with county boards if additional information is needed.: Indexes files completes and monitors data entry for electronic document management systems i.e. SharePoint converts paper documents into digital formats using scanners and OCR technology. Enter and retrieve documents into or from electronic filing management systems for integrating workflow processes for the routing and review of nursing requests to Rehabilitation Program Specialists (RPS2) for determinations.
Completes data collection and reporting in a format that is measurable i.e. Microsoft Excel or exporting from DODD application/system for determining performance of all RPS2 reviews daily weekly and quarterly.
Performs general clerical tasks as assigned (e.g. photocopying documents & reports; provides assistance to customers or routes calls to appropriate staff member).
Assists with meeting/training preparation (involving internal staff inter-agency staff stakeholders & other necessary parties as needed) in preparation for implementation of waiver requirements; attends meetings to take & distribute meeting minutes as directed. Completes other duties as assigned by immediate supervisor or Deputy Director of Medicaid Development & Administration.

Accepting applications for Customer Service Assistant 1
The Ohio Department of Developmental Disabilities (DODD) mission is to partner with people and communities to support Ohioans with developmental disabilities and their families in realizing their version of a good life.
Ohio is the heart of opportunity and we envision Ohio as the best place in the nation for people with developmental disabilities to thrive. Our core values reflect our focus on the experience of each person we support:
The Division of Medicaid Development and Administration works with state agency personnel and stakeholders to develop policies related to Medicaid funded services for people with developmental disabilities.
3 months training or 3 months experience in office practices & procedures AND 1 course or 3 months experience in public relations or customer service to include techniques for dealing with difficult people AND 1 course or 3 months experience in typing keyboarding data entry or word processing AND 1 course or 3 months experience in operation of personal computer.
-Or equivalent of Minimum Qualifications for Employment noted above.
